DoD Awards $13.8M Contract for D.C. National Guard Catered Meals to Sardis Catering Inc

Contract Overview

Contract Amount: $13,813,219 ($13.8M)

Contractor: Sardis Catering Inc.

Awarding Agency: Department of Defense

Start Date: 2025-10-10

End Date: 2026-01-31

Contract Duration: 113 days

Daily Burn Rate: $122.2K/day

Competition Type: COMPETED UNDER SAP

Number of Offers Received: 15

Pricing Type: FIRM FIXED PRICE

Sector: Other

Official Description: CATERED MEALS ISO D.C. NATIONAL GUARD. THIS SERVICE/SUPPLIES REQUIRES A CATERER TO BE ABLE TO PREPARE AND SERVE MEALS TO SUPPORT THE D.C. NATIONAL GUARD AT VARIOUS LOCATIONS AND TIMES. SEE ATTACHED PWS FOR FURTHER DETAILS.

Place of Performance

Location: BOLLING AFB, DISTRICT OF COLUMBIA County, DISTRICT OF COLUMBIA, 20032

State: District of Columbia Government Spending

How does 'COMPETED UNDER SAP' impact the overall value for taxpayers?

Competing under SAP (Simplified Acquisition Procedures) typically involves fewer vendors and less extensive documentation than full and open competition. While it can expedite the acquisition process, it may limit price discovery and potentially lead to higher costs for taxpayers if not managed carefully. Ensuring adequate outreach within the SAP framework is key.
